2.2 Technical indicators for charging buses for dual-directional charging buses

Double-directional charging buses are fixed outside the electric car and are connected to the Internet Sugar baby, providing DC charging services for non-carrier electric vehicle power batteries. The design of the dual-direction charging port is the focus and key of this project. The dual-directional charging channel design determines the charging and discharging power of 1 “Escort manila”. As one of the background characters, at the 2kW, the maximum voltage value of the battery terminal is 500V, and the maximum current value during charging or discharging is 25A, and the power factor must be 0.99. The charging object of the dual-directional charging bus is a dielectric battery. The output current of the dual-direction charging rod is DC, and the output voltage meets the charging object’s Escort pool standard request. Its designed charging method is divided into two different methods: manual and automatic, automatic charging and chargingThe system under the form must receive control of the energy quality control system, and the system under the manual charging mode must be based on the charging parameters set by the user.
